Essay #1Four contributions Charles Darwin contributed to the field of evolutionary biology were: non-constancy of species, branching evolution, occurrence of gradual change in species, and natural selection. Each of his contribution became the foundation of evolutionary biology and can be seen in the wild very commonly. Non-constancy can be observed though variation in the offspring. For example, different sized beaks in finches display variation in the species and therefore, non-constancy. This can cause change in the gene pool of a species over time. Many evidence of branching evolution can be seen in the anatomy of different species like homologies and vestigial structures. In whales, the hip bones are similar to humans which indicates the common ancestry between the two species. Gradual change is displayed by the fossil records of many species. Older fossil records have some small differences from the newer fossil records which can be used to prove gradual change in species over time. These changes occur due to mutation and are picked out by the natural selection. These mutations accumulate over time and cause the species to look drastically different after many decades. Natural Selection picks out individuals better suited for the environment and allows them to reproduce and pass on their gene while unsuited individuals die without passing on their gene. Natural selection occurs every time a predator feeds on the weakest, slowest, worst camaflouged, or most un-adapted prey. This allows the gene pool of the species to evolve and shed off undesired genes.…

With the knowledge that a desired trait of an organism can be passed on to the next generation, selective breeding was introduced. Selective breeding is the process by which organisms (plants, animals) with a desired trait are chosen and breed to produce offspring with the desired trait due to human intervention. Selective breeding is popular in areas of agriculture as it produces results much faster than natural selection. The breeder will attempt to isolate and propagate the genotype of the desired trait. Darwin decided it was possible for a species to change from one form and develop into another over time. This led him to the notion that all life forms were not fixed, but continuously changing or evolving. The other part of the theory was that living things weren't the result of many separate creations, but of long, intertwining biological histories. His general idea was that amongst a family of plants or animals, individual members carried hereditary traits. These traits would be general to the individual's family, but not the species. It was these traits that could give the members a better chance of survival and means by which to reproduce. This was what Darwin called "natural selection" or "survival of the fittest." According to the theory, those individuals with slightly better adaptations would get more food, be healthier, live longer and, most importantly, have more mates. As time progressed, traits would become more obvious; therefore later generations would be more defined and, possibly after thousands of generations, form new species.…
